libxgboost0 binary package in Ubuntu Mantic s390x
XGBoost is an optimized distributed gradient boosting library designed to be
highly efficient, flexible and portable. It implements machine learning
algorithms under the Gradient Boosting framework. XGBoost provides a parallel
tree boosting (also known as GBDT, GBM) that solve many data science problems
in a fast and accurate way. The same code runs on major distributed environment
(Kubernetes, Hadoop, SGE, MPI, Dask) and can solve problems beyond billions of
examples.
.
This package contains the xgboost shared object.
